Liliflor is an artist, muralist, cultural art educator, using art as a tool for healing and transformation. She’s an “artivist hybrid visionary” that has been at the forefront serving the community since 1994. Currently her studio is housed at Kalli Luna Gallery, Art & Cultural Space in Boyle Heights, CA. Liliflor’s curated projects include: Sounds of Solidarity L.A. and Diosa Magic, a collective creation of artisans offering interactive cultural art workshops. She’s been featured in various book covers, magazine publications, and exhibited in musuems.
Liliflor’s strength lies in her bold approach in integrating Nahuatl cosmology aesthetics in her work. She brings knowledge of her Indigenous roots to bear fruit in her art and integrative art healing workshops. Her workshops weave various subjects such as cultural traditions, visual storytelling, urban environments juxtaposed with Indigenous cosmology and Los Angeles urban subcultures. Aesthetically, Liliflor’s work reproduces familiar visual symbols and iconography, which enables her to create a composition of multilayered visuals for storytelling, documentation, and healing.
